Description

The BioSpec-nano is a spectrophotometer suitable for carrying out concentration checks for DNA and RNA nucleic acid samples. Quantitation of DNA and RNA can be rapidly and simply carried out with very small samples ranging from 1µL, and analysis throughput is improved due to dedicated functions, such as automated sample mounting and wiping, and easy-to-use operation software Automatic Mounting and Wiping Function All operations from sample mounting to measurement and wiping are automatically performed. Tedious operations are unnecessary. Quick Analysis start button in software window, instrument start button Just drop the sample onto the target and click the button. That's all there is to analysis. The instrument will perform sample mounting, measurement, and wiping. No need to move the wiper arm manually, nor wipe the liquid-contact parts with a cloth. Spectra measurement is conducted and the analysis data is obtained quickly. 1 µL - 2 µL Nucleic Acid Quantitaion * Analysis can be performed with 1 µL (pathlength: 0.2 mm) or 2 µL (pathlength: 0.7 mm) samples. The sample is dropped onto the target with a pipette. The optional 5 mm cell allows measurement of 5 mm path length. * If the surface tension of the sample is small, droplets might not be formed with a 1 to 2 µL sample. Easy-to-use Software Basic operations can be conveniently performed by clicking icons in the software or function keys on the instrument itself. Analysis results can be converted to PDF or CSV files.
